Windstream Launches VoIP Services in Raleigh and Greensboro
LITTLE ROCK, Ark.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Windstream (NYSE: WIN) announces the expansion of its converged communications services to the Raleigh and Greensboro, N.C. markets. Windstream’s Dynamic Office and Total Office solutions combine voice, data and Internet services over the same connection for maximum value and flexibility.

IPTV – Internet Protocol TeleVision
Internet Protocol Television (IPTV) is a service for the delivery of broadcast TV, movies on demand and other interactive multimedia services over a secure, end-to-end operator managed broadband IP data network with desired QOS (Quality Of Service) to the public with a broadband Internet connection. IPTV system may also include Internet services such as Web access and VOIP where it may be called Triple Play and is typically supplied by a broadband operator using the same infrastructure. IPTV services may be classified into three main groups: live television, time-shifted programming, and content (or video) on demand
